Recursion Pharmaceuticals Inc (RXRX, Financial), a clinical-stage biotechnology company, filed its 10-K on February 28, 2025, offering a comprehensive view of its financial and strategic positioning. The company, known for its innovative approach to drug discovery, integrates technological advancements across various disciplines to revolutionize patient care and streamline the drug development process. Despite an accumulated deficit of $1.4 billion, indicative of the high costs associated with clinical trials and R&D, Recursion Pharmaceuticals Inc remains optimistic about its future, expecting to incur substantial operating losses as it continues to invest in its pipeline and strategic partnerships. The company's financial tables reflect a commitment to advancing drug candidates and a reliance on strategic partnerships and potential revenue from successful drug development milestones.

Strengths

Advanced Drug Discovery Platform: Recursion Pharmaceuticals Inc's competitive edge lies in its sophisticated automated wet-laboratories and computational capabilities. The company's Recursion OS, powered by BioHive-2, the fastest supercomputer in the biopharma industry, and a team of data scientists, enables the digitization of millions of experiments weekly. This technological prowess has led to the development of a promising pipeline, including REC-617, a CDK7 inhibitor showing early efficacy in clinical trials.

Strategic Partnerships and Scale: RXRX has forged transformative partnerships with industry giants such as Roche/Genentech, Sanofi, Bayer, and Merck KGaA, leveraging its platform to explore complex biological areas. These alliances have not only validated the company's technology but also provided financial milestones, including a $30M milestone from the neuro phenomap project with Roche/Genentech and $15M from Sanofi in immunology and oncology targets.

Weaknesses

Financial Sustainability Concerns: Despite its technological advancements, RXRX faces financial sustainability challenges. The company's accumulated deficit and the need for additional capital raise questions about its long-term financial viability. The reliance on successful clinical outcomes and strategic partnerships for revenue generation underscores the inherent risks in the biotech industry, where a single trial failure can significantly impact financial health.

Operational Risks: The company's operations are subject to risks associated with its physical and digital infrastructure. Any interruptions or security breaches in server systems or cloud-based services could adversely affect business operations. Moreover, the complexity of drug manufacturing and reliance on third-party manufacturers introduce risks of production delays or supply chain disruptions, potentially hindering the company's ability to provide adequate supply for clinical trials or commercialization.

Opportunities

Market Expansion in Niche Therapeutic Areas: RXRX's pipeline includes clinical and preclinical potential medicines focused on precision oncology, rare diseases, and other areas of unmet need. The company's ability to leverage its platform to rapidly iterate and validate new drug candidates presents significant opportunities for growth in these niche markets, which often benefit from regulatory incentives and higher pricing flexibility.

Technological Advancements and Data Monetization: Recursion Pharmaceuticals Inc's investment in AI and machine learning offers the potential to further enhance its drug discovery platform. The company's vast proprietary datasets and computational tools could also be monetized through additional partnerships or licensing agreements, providing new revenue streams and accelerating the discovery of novel therapeutics.

Threats

Regulatory and Clinical Trial Risks: The biotechnology industry is highly regulated, and RXRX's success is contingent upon obtaining regulatory approvals. The company's product candidates must navigate the complexities of clinical trials, where the majority fail to reach commercialization. Any setbacks in the regulatory process or trial outcomes could significantly delay or prevent the commercial success of RXRX's drug candidates.

Competitive Landscape and Intellectual Property Challenges: RXRX operates in a competitive industry where rapid innovation is critical. Protecting intellectual property is paramount, and any inability to obtain or maintain patents could expose the company to competition. Additionally, changes in U.S. patent law or challenges to the validity of RXRX's patents could impair its ability to protect its products, affecting its competitive position.
